How to determine Tax Residency with Citizenship by Investment?

How to determine Tax Residency with Citizenship by Investment?

Citizenship is one of the closest connections between a person and a country.  In the past, citizenship and residency tended to coincide across the population.The bilateral nature of this bond is the origin of the duty to pay taxes.
